W.E.T. Score
How much signal is behind this number?
The W.E.T. Score grades the evidence, not the outcome. Five measurable inputs — traded volume, news corroboration, cross-venue agreement, market coverage, and track-record depth — scored against how much verifiable signal sits behind the headline probability.
Scored from the July 14, 2026 snapshot · 46/100 · Developing Signal
| Component | Points | What the data says |
|---|---|---|
| Liquidity | 14/30 | $27.5K in matched volume across this event's markets. Log-scaled: thin books score near zero, $1M+ maxes the component. |
| News corroboration | 10/20 | 1 live wire headline lexically matched to this event — real, citable corroboration that the story is moving. |
| Cross-venue agreement | 8/20 | Priced on one venue only — no independent book to check the number against, so this component sits at a neutral 8/20. |
| Market coverage | 5/15 | 3 tracked markets on this event — more side markets and strikes mean more angles pricing the same story. |
| Track-record depth | 9/15 | 6 days of daily probability history on file. A longer tape shows how the price behaves, not just where it sits. |

How political markets like this resolve
Political markets resolve on an official outcome — a vote, an appointment, a signed order, a court ruling — by a stated deadline. The price is the crowd’s real-money read on whether it actually happens, not a pundit’s guess.
What could move it
Polling, legislative calendars, court dockets, primary results, and official announcements are the catalysts that reprice political markets. Because real money is on the line, the price reprices quickly around these catalysts — which is what makes 29% a live estimate rather than a settled call.
